How to support a 2-cell battery power bank design?

 

To support 2-cell battery power bank you have to change power architecture of the existing 1-cell. Discharge path will require a Buck-Boost to support a max 8.2-V battery voltage input and source VBUS between 5 V and 12 V on Type-C and Type-A ports.

Charge path will require 2-cell battery charger Buck-Boost to support VBUS in range of 5 V to 12 V.

Figure 1: 2-Cell Power Bank Block Diagram

1.png

 

Existing 1-cell design supports 5 V@3 A on the Type-C port to charge the battery for achieving higher efficiency and better thermals.

CCG3 firmware can be modified to support complete VBUS range (5 V– 20V) for charge and discharge path.
